A chance to snap up the park life

The open weekend at Allhallows Park, Allhallows-on-Sea, on Saturday and Sunday, September 20 and 21 presents an opportunity to taste park living.

Owned by major park management company Britannia Parks, Allhallows offers residential park homes for sale to people of all ages. There will be three homes on show during the weekend with prices ranging from £119,950 for a single-storey fully furnished park home with 44ft x 14ft footprint, to £165,000 for a luxurious park home with footprint of 40ft x 22ft.

People have often sold their bricks and mortar home, releasing considerable equity in the process. They can look forward to a financially secure future in a safe and secure park environment with like-minded neighbours.

Allhallows at Allhallows-on-Sea, near Rochester, has an enviable seaside setting and is near to schools, shops and bus routes. Most homes are served by mains gas while Tarmac roads, street lighting and on-site park management characterise the park.

Each home has a garden and pets are welcome. There is capacity for 147 park homes.

Britannia Parks Group, founded in 2005 by directors Michael Prideaux and Graham Maguire, owns 20 holiday and residential parks primarily in the southern and eastern regions of the UK. Most people resident in park homes are heading towards or reaching retirement and many have sold a bricks-and-mortar property to buy a park home.

The British Holiday and Home Parks Association (BH&HPA) has a website listing its 2,900 member parks. See www.ukparks.com

All good parks, including those owned by Britannia Parks, adhere to the Park Homes Charter, formulated by the National Park Homes Council, BH&HPA and DEFRA.
